In order to include monitor name information in debugfs output we needed to add a function that would extract the monitor name from the EDID, and that function needed to reside in the file where the rest of the EDID helper functions are implemented.
v2: Refactor to have drm_edid_get_monitor_name() and drm_edid_to_eld() use a common helper function to extract the monitor name from the edid. [Jani] + rebase.
